网站大量收购闲置独家精品文档,联系QQ:2885784924

Pl的c程序设计_S7-200.ppt

  1. 1、本文档共64页,可阅读全部内容。
  2. 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
Pl的c程序设计_S7-200

S7-200 PLC程序设计 经验设计法 PLC的产生和发展与继电接触器控制系统密切相关,可以采用继电接触器电路图的设计思路来进行PLC程序的设计,即在一些典型梯形图程序的基础上,结合实际控制要求和PLC的工作原理不断修改和完善,这种方法称为经验设计法。 常用典型梯形图电路 1.启保停电路 2.延时接通/断开电路 3.“长时间”的定时 4.闪烁电路 8.1.2 PLC程序设计原则 1.继电器触点的使用 2.梯形图的母线 梯形图的每一行都是从左边母线开始,继电器线圈或指令符号接在最右边。S7-200 PLC右边的母线未画出。 3.指令的输入与输出 必须有能流输入才能执行的功能块或线圈指令称为条件输入指令,它们不能直接连接到左侧母线上。 有的线圈或功能块的执行与能流无关,应将它们直接接在左侧母线上。 不能级连的指令块没有ENO输出端和能流流出。 4.程序的结束 S7-200 PLC编程软件在程序结束时默认有END,RET, RETI等指令,用户不必输入。 5.尽量避免双线圈输出 使用线圈输出指令时,同一编号的继电器线圈在同一程序中使用两次以上,称为双线圈输出。 2 顺序功能图 顺序控制 所谓顺序控制,就是按照生产工艺预先规定的顺序,在各个输入信号的作用下,根据内部状态和时间的顺序,在生产过程中各个执行机构自动地有秩序地进行操作。 1.步 将系统的一个工作周期划分为若干个顺序相连的阶段,这些阶段称为步(Step)。 与系统的初始状态相对应的步称为初始步,初始状态一般是系统等待起动命令的相对静止的状态。初始步用双线方框表示,可以看出图8-8中M0.0为初始步,每一个顺序功能图至少应该有一个初始步。 2.活动步 当系统正处于某一步所在的阶段时,称该步处于活动状态,即该步为“活动步”,可以通过编程元件的位状态来表征步的状态。步处于活动状态时,执行相应的动作。 3.有向连线与转换条件 有向连线表明步的转换过程,即系统输出状态的变化过程。 转换将相邻两步分隔开,表示不同的步或者说系统不同的状态。步的活动状态的进展是由转换的实现来完成的,并与控制过程的发展相对应。 转换条件是实现步的转换的条件,即系统从一个状态进展到下一个状态的条件。 4.与步对应的动作或命令 系统每一步中输出的状态或者执行的操作标注为步对应的动作或命令,用矩形框中的文字或符号表示。表8-1列出了各种动作或命令的表示方法。 如果某一步有几个动作,则要将几个动作全部标注在步的后面,可以平行并列排放,也可以上下排放,如图8-10所示,但同一步的动作之间无顺序关系。 5.子步(Microstep) 在顺序功能图中,某一步可以包含一系列子步和转换,通常这些序列表示系统的一个完整的子功能。设计者可以从最简单的对整个系统的全面描述开始,然后画出更详细的顺序功能图,子步中还可以包含更详细的子步。 8.2.3 顺序控制的设计思想 顺序控制设计法的最基本思想是将系统的一个工作周期划分为称为步的若干个顺序相连的阶段,并用编程元件来代表各步。 用转换条件控制代表各步的编程元件,让它们的状态按一定的顺序变化,然后用代表各步的编程元件去控制可编程序控制器的各输出位,如图8-12所示。 8.2.4 顺序功能图的基本结构 1.单序列 图8-14(a)所示即为单序列的结构。 2.选择序列 图8-14(b)所示的结构称为选择序列,选择序列的开始称为分支,一般只允许选择一个序列。 选择序列的结束称为合并,几个选择序列合并到一个公共序列时,都需要有转换和转换条件来连接它们。 3.并列序列 图8-14(c)所示的结构称为并列序列,并行序列用来表示系统的几个同时工作的独立部分的工作情况。 并行序列的结束称为合并,在表示同步的水平双线之下,只允许有一个转换符号。 8.2.5 绘制顺序功能图的基本规则 1.转换实现的条件 转换实现必须同时满足两个条件: (1)该转换所有的前级步都是活动步; (2)相应的转换条件得到满足。 如果转换的前级步或后续步不止一个,转换的实现称为同步实现,如图8-15所示。 2.转换实现应完成的操作 转换实现时应完成以下两个操作: (1)使所有由有向连线与相应转换符号相连的后续步都变为活动步; (2)使所有由有向连线与相应转换符号相连的前级步都变为不活动步。 8.2.6 绘制顺序功能图的注意事项 (1)顺序功能图中两个步绝对不能直接相连必须用一个转换将它们隔开; (2)顺序功能图中两个转换不能直接相连必须用一个步将它们隔开; (3)顺序功能图中的初始步一般对应于系统等待启动的初始状态,不要遗漏这一步; (4)实际控制系统应能多次重复执行同一工艺过程,因此在顺序功能图中一般应有由步和有

文档评论(0)

liwenhua00 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档